Functional fatigue in shape memory alloy is known as the degradation of superelasticity after the repetition for large number of cycles, which would result in the accumulation of residual strain. Present study found that cold-drawn wires of Titanium 50.6 at.% Ni alloy exhibit superelasticity even after the heat treatment for a few seconds at 500℃. We shall call this flash heating “short time aging”. It was also found that the short time aged sample showed smaller amount of residual strain in function fatigue. The amount of residual strain decreased with decreasing the period of aging. The stress-strain curves of superelasticity in specimens with different aging time were compared.
